What Are Astrology Aspects?
Astrology aspects are the angular relationships between planets and other points in your birth chart, such as the Ascendant or Midheaven. These angles, measured in degrees, indicate how the energies of different planets interact with each other.
For example, a conjunction (0°) occurs when two planets are in the same sign and close degree, blending their energies. Conversely, a square (90°) creates tension between planets, often leading to challenges and growth opportunities.
These aspects modify the influence of the planets involved. They enhance or challenge their expressions depending on the nature of the aspect. Understanding these interactions provides deeper insights into your personality traits, life events, and opportunities.
Types of Astrology Aspects
Understanding the types of aspects can help you see why certain events or relationships feel easier or more challenging than others.
1. Major Aspects in Astrology Symbols
Major aspects are the most influential connections in your chart. They include:
- Conjunction (0°): When two planets occupy the same degree of the zodiac, they form a conjunction. This powerful aspect blends the energies of the planets and makes them work as a unit. Conjunctions can be harmonious or challenging depending on the planets involved.
- Sextile (60°): It is a harmonious aspect, indicating talents and abilities that come naturally to a person. Sextiles encourage communication and relationships, and offer opportunities for growth.
- Square (90°): This challenging aspect creates tension and conflict. It requires action and effort to overcome obstacles. Squares often signify life lessons that need to be learned.
- Trine (120°): It is a supportive aspect that brings ease and flow. Trines indicate natural talents that are often taken for granted but can lead to significant achievements if developed.
- Opposition (180°): This aspect represents balancing opposites. Oppositions can create awareness and understanding by highlighting differences, leading to growth and integration.
2. Minor Aspects
In addition to the major aspects, there are minor aspects such as the semi-sextile (30°), quincunx (150°), and semi-square (45°).
These aspects are subtler and often indicate areas of adjustment or refinement.
While they may not be as prominent as major aspects, they still play a role in the overall dynamics of your chart.
How Aspecting Works in Astrology
The degree between planets determines the type of aspect formed. For instance, a conjunction occurs when planets are within 0–10° of each other, while a square forms at a 90° angle.
These angles influence how the energies of the planets interact, either blending harmoniously or creating tension.
Harmonious aspects, such as trines and sextiles, bring ease and flow to your life. They are also responsible for enhancing talents and opportunities.
Challenging aspects, like squares and oppositions, present obstacles that require effort to overcome but often lead to significant personal growth. Understanding these dynamics helps you navigate life's challenges and capitalise on your strengths.
Reading Aspects in Your Birth Chart

In your birth chart, aspects are represented by specific symbols. These symbols help you quickly identify the relationships between planets in your chart.
- Conjunction (☌): Planets in the same degree.
- Sextile (⚹): Planets 60° apart.
- Square (□): Planets 90° apart.
- Trine (△): Planets 120° apart.
- Opposition (☍): Planets 180° apart.

Common Misconceptions About Astrology Aspects

Here are some common misconceptions to help you use aspecting astrology more effectively.
- "Challenging aspects are always negative": While squares and oppositions present challenges, they also offer opportunities for growth and transformation.
- "Only major aspects matter": Minor aspects can provide subtle yet significant insights into your chart.
- "Aspects are fixed": Aspects can change over time as planets move, influencing different areas of your life at various stages.
